Transaction 5b857d50ccd3523667e57542c856957aa550aa1b4ef4055d8451f6b81297b59e
1 Input
1 Output
-
5b857d50ccd3523667e57542c856957aa550aa1b4ef4055d8451f6b81297b59e:0
- value
- 1049047650888
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 f5ed609ea6c6bacc5314e9a1a4eabd45457849d0 OP_EQUALVERIFY OP_CHECKSIG
- address
- DTZSTXecLmSXpRGSfht4tAMyqra1wsL7xb